Position Overview

The Novelis Terre Haute, Indiana, team is seeking a dynamic and experiencedSr. Maintenance Leaderfor its container and foil rolling and finishing facility. Reporting to the EMRA Leader, this position provides education, training, leadership, and direction to the facilitys electrical and mechanical maintenance workforce.

TheSr. Maintenance Leaderdirects maintenance resources to optimize the reliability of the plants pneumatic, hydraulic, coolant, roll, bearing, cylinder, crane, and structural systems. This role assesses preventive and predictive maintenance needs, recommends effective strategies, and allocates personnel to improve equipment reliability and plant performance. The position also coordinates maintenance support for advanced troubleshooting of mechanical and electrical systems while actively reinforcing the plants safety processes.

Location Profile

Novelis Terre Haute facility is located in the center of the Wabash Valley about an hour drive from Indianapolis. The region is named for the nearby Wabash River. The facilitys 175 employees produce world-class light gauge aluminum that is used in the production of aluminum foil containers and household foil. Through the Novelis Neighbor program employees enjoy long-term partnerships with the United Way Habitat for Humanity Salvation Army and many other nonprofits providing support in Safety STEM and Recycling. Home to five higher education institutions Terre Haute offers a host of cultural and recreational activities.
